MONTVALE, N.J. – Bayer Environmental Science announced the launch of their Fire Ant Free Schools Program, which offers qualified public and private schools a non-profit rate of 50 percent off all purchases of TopChoice, the company’s revolutionary fire ant prevention technology, until August 31.
“At Bayer, we believe that the best way to treat fire ants is to prevent them in the first place,” says Bryan Gooch, insecticides business manager for Bayer. “Realizing that budgets are tight, we are offering a non-profit rate to ensure that more schools can treat more acres, which can help protect millions of children from the threat of fire ants stings.”
TopChoice is a low-dose, non-bait granular insecticide that requires one annual application by a licensed professional. The product controls fire ants by eliminating existing mounds and preventing new mounds from forming. Fire ants, which currently infest more than 325 million acres across the southern U.S., pose a serious and growing public health threat – injuring more than 20 million people each year with their stings. This number will continue to grow as fire ants move northward and westward.
A full-blown colony of fire ants can number up to 500,000 members. When disturbed, hundreds, sometimes thousands of ants, will attack an intruder, inflicting
painful stings that, in the most severe cases, can be life threatening. Studies show that 10 to 15 percent of individuals stung by fire ants experience severe localized allergic reactions, with 1 to 2 percent experiencing dangerous systemic reactions that, in rare cases, result in death.
Fire ants currently infest Arkansas, Alabama, California, Georgia, Florida, Louisiana, North Carolina, Mississippi, New Mexico, Oklahoma, South Carolina, Tennessee, Texas and Puerto Rico. They are moving northward and westward into Arizona, Kansas, Kentucky, Maryland, Missouri and Virginia.
